Notes

A very good audience recording with almost zero crowd noise for the majority of the concert until a loud group of audience members relocate near the taper for the last third of the concert. The beginning of the intro is incomplete. Here are the taper's notes:

I have had two very difficult entries into this venue due to tight security and I was not going to make it a third. I opted to use a discreet stereo iphone mike and I think that it came out very well. Before the show started I was seated next to a group of 10 or so individuals who just got to the United States from Cuba and they all smuggled bottles of hard liquor in. They mentioned that they had planned to "live like there is no tomorrow" and party during the whole show. I knew that this recording would be death if I did not move. As soon as the lights went down I moved up to the front row of the section and moved the security tape and sat in seats that were not sold. For about 2/3 of the show there is ZERO crowd in the recording until alcohol hit and the entire crew from Cuba invaded the blocked off section. The danced, yelled and frequently bumped into me. At one point near the encore they got so rowdy that I had to leave the area for a song. All in all it was a great show and I am sorry I did not go to more. In fact it was my favorite DM show / tour since 1994. This is not my favorite venue as people here like to have drunken fun and get very rowdy toward the end, This happened both for DM in 2017 and The Cure in 2023.

Both the original high-resolution 24-bit, 48KHz fileset and a downsampled version in 16-bit, 44.1KHz are available for download below.

Lineage

  • Shure Motiv MV88 microphone (60 degree setting) -> ShurePlus MOTIV mobile recording app (24/48) -> iPhone 13 mini -> WAV (24/48) -> in Reaper: normalize, EQ, limiter -> in Audacity: track splits, fade out -> FLAC level 8 (24/48)
  • Taper: taperanonymous
  • Taping location: one section to the right of the soundboard in the front row on the railing, with phone placed in cup holder
